1. Improve processing speed

One of the most notable features of NingQing high-speed mold processing equipment is its high-speed processing capability. These devices use high-speed spindle technology to complete complex mold processing tasks in a very short time. Compared with traditional mold processing equipment, NingQing equipment can perform cutting, drilling, milling and other operations at a higher speed, greatly shortening the processing time of a single part. For example, in the processing of high-hardness materials, NingQing equipment can not only complete the processing quickly with its high-speed cutting capability, but also ensure the surface quality and precision of the mold.

 

2. Improve processing accuracy

In the mold manufacturing process, the precision requirements are extremely strict. NingQing high-speed mold processing equipment adopts a high-precision control system and a precise mechanical structure, which can maintain extremely high processing accuracy while processing at high speed. Whether in micron-level detail processing or in the processing of large-size molds, NingQing equipment can maintain stable processing accuracy. This high-precision processing capability ensures the dimensional consistency and matching accuracy of the mold, reduces rework and losses caused by unqualified molds, and thus improves production efficiency.

 

3. Intelligent operation

NingQing high-speed mold processing equipment is also equipped with an advanced intelligent system that can monitor the processing process in real time and automatically adjust the cutting parameters. These intelligent systems can not only improve the automation level of the equipment, but also optimize themselves according to the actual processing situation. For example, the equipment can automatically adjust the cutting speed and feed rate according to the material, shape and size of the workpiece, maximizing processing efficiency and extending tool life. In addition, the intelligent system can also diagnose the operating status of the equipment in real time, warn of possible faults in advance, reduce equipment downtime, and further improve production efficiency.

 

High-speed mold processing equipment1

4. Multi-function integration

NingQing high-speed mold processing equipment usually has the characteristics of multi-function integration, and can complete a variety of processes such as milling, drilling, grinding, and boring. This integrated function reduces the switching and debugging time between different devices, and avoids downtime caused by process conversion during production. By completing multiple processes on the same equipment, not only the production process is optimized, but also the utilization rate of resources is improved, further improving production efficiency.

 

5. Energy saving and reduction of material waste

NingQing high-speed mold processing equipment adopts advanced energy management systems and cutting technologies, which can reduce energy consumption while ensuring processing quality. For example, optimized cutting paths and precise feed control can reduce unnecessary energy consumption. In addition, the efficient processing capacity of the equipment also reduces material waste, helps to reduce production costs and improve the economic benefits of enterprises.
